"I used to be an adventurer like you, then I took an arrow in the knee", or simply "arrow in the knee", is an Internet meme that originated from The Elder Scrolls V: Skyrim, an action role-playing video game developed by Bethesda Game Studios and published by Bethesda Softworks.
